when you receive fluid in the hospital, it is often 0.9% saline solution. what would happen if the nurse used distilled water in

stead?
Chemistry
1 answer:
jasenka [17]3 years ago
8 0

Answer:

The distilled water solution would be hypotonic to your blood cells, so they would gain water, swell, and possibly burst.
